Greetings and Happy New Year
Got a new Maverick 732 from Santa and I suspect it’s off on its readings. Our oven cooks time wise almost perfect, but when it’s set on 325 the Maverick reads about 275-280. I will do the ice water and boiling test but we are between 4700-5000 ft so I’ll be looking at 202-203 for the boil test.
My question is how much variation would be acceptable in the Maverick and has anyone else had problems with the Mavericks accuracy.
Thanks in advance for your input.

EDIT
Did the boiling test and ice water test today. The boiling test was within 1 degree of what I thought it should be at this altitude so that was good, the ice water test the food probe read 39 and the BBQ read 37 and my digital thermometer read 35 close enough. I will try the other suggestions that you folks gave me batteries, moving the probe to where the thermostat is in the oven, but it doesn’t appear to be any real problem with the Maverick.

I recently bought a Maverick 732 and had this problem as well. I took out the batteries it shipped with, installed new batteries, and the Maverick showed proper temps in the boiling water and ice water tests for me.

Rich,

Do your oven test again but this time put the Maverick probe as close to the oven thermostat element as you can. There can be a variation between where the element is and grates below it. I bought my step son a Maverick for Christmas and we tried it out on a turkey. Cooked the turkey on the lower grate @ 325 setting on the oven thermostat and the readings at the bird pretty much mirrored what you got.
